The American Revolution of 1776 had its factors dating all the way back to the early 1600's, and its legacy continues still today. Several factors that contributed to the revolt were parliamentary taxation without representation, restrictions of the colonists' civil liberties, the British military measures, specifically in Boston, and the colonists' legacy of religious and governmental freedom.
